Ticket FN-904: Expired creds blocking planner regression triage.

Plugin authors: the Fernstack query planner regressed in 3.8 — certain join reorders now pick seq scans on the Copperfield dataset. We need your plugins re-run against the staging planner to bisect, but the shared staging credential expired Monday, so all runs are failing auth, not the planner. Do not file new regression reports until you've re-authenticated. Rotate your configs, rerun, and attach plans to this ticket. The refreshed staging key is below.

app token of yajef-hahof = kto7_AJXNghe

MEMO — Supplier Contract Renewal

To: Branch Managers

The Halverth Components contract renews 1 June. New terms: three-year commitment, 4% price cap, consolidated deliveries through the Marnsby depot. Update local ordering workflows by end of month. Flag any open disputes to procurement this week. Do not circulate terms externally. A confidential note on our broader plans follows.

confidential, bahaf-hahog: Only 58 of the 432 pilot accounts renewed Belael, so a churn review is set for May 22. Belaelek Holdings is in early talks to buy Fenirax Holdings for about $497.7 million.

Subject: DR drill next Thursday — session-token refresh bug

Hello plugin authors,

Next Thursday, Glintharbor will run a disaster-recovery drill simulating the session-token refresh bug from last quarter. Expect forced token expiry on the staging gateway between 09:00 and 11:00; plugins should retry refresh calls with backoff rather than caching stale tokens. No production traffic is affected. If your plugin needs to unlock the drill's sandboxed credential store, use the recovery passphrase below.

vault phrase of tagag-fawef = lammir-ulaiel-oliax-belox-eliox-ulaok-gilael-norys-holox-fenir

**Postmortem timeline — Farelight pricing experiment**

14:22 — On-call paged after checkout conversions dropped sharply on the Farelight platform. Investigation showed the ticket-pricing experiment had begun serving the treatment price to 100% of traffic instead of the intended 10% split, due to a misconfigured rollout flag pushed earlier that afternoon. Experiment was halted at 14:41 and prices reverted. The deploy responsible was identified by the token recorded below.

session token of fadug-hahap = htk3_554